Word: Must

Speech Type: Verb

Etymology:

Old English mōste, past tense of mōt ‘may’, of Germanic origin; related to Dutch moeten and German müssen

Audio Pronunciation:
Phonetic Spelling: mʌst
Dialects: British English
Definition:

be obliged to; should (expressing necessity)

Short Definition:

be obliged to

Examples:
  • you must show your ID card
  • the essay mustn't be over 2,000 words
  • she said she must be going
Definition:

expressing an opinion about something that is logically very likely

Short Definition:

stating likely or logical thing

Examples:
  • there must be something wrong
  • you must be tired

Word: Must

Speech Type: Noun

Audio Pronunciation:
Phonetic Spelling: mʌst
Dialects: British English
Definition:

something that should not be overlooked or missed

Short Definition:

essential thing

Examples:
  • this video is a must for everyone
